FINANCE REVIEW SUMMARY — Retirement of the Pellinor Series. Orvane Instruments will retire the Pellinor product line over three quarters. Remaining inventory write-down is fully provisioned; service obligations run eighteen months. Revenue impact is offset by migration to the Castelle range. Heads of department should note the retirement supports a broader strategic repositioning.

management briefing: Only 33 of the 205 pilot accounts renewed Kasath, so a churn review is set for October 17. Weniusek Logistics is in early talks to buy Holethax Freight for about $345.6 million.

Board members: the Bramleth reseller programme completed its pilot with eleven partners across the Ostvale territory. Partner-sourced revenue met 92% of target, with margin slightly ahead of plan. Certification throughput remains the bottleneck; we propose a second training cohort and revised tiering for top performers. Two partners were exited for compliance gaps. Full rollout is recommended for next quarter, pending budget sign-off. The commercial assumptions behind this recommendation are captured in the note below.

management briefing: Only 33 of the 504 pilot accounts renewed Holox, so a churn review is set for August 1. Fenysix Logistics is in early talks to buy Zoroxix Group for about $459.9 million.

Minutes — Management Meeting, Project Quillstone Delay

Attendees: sales leads, operations, and the programme office. Ferndale confirmed Quillstone is running eight weeks behind due to integration testing failures. Sales leads were asked to avoid quoting delivery dates tied to the old schedule. A revised rollout plan is expected within a fortnight. Leadership asked that one further point be recorded for the sales team.

internal memo for kajep-tawip: The renewal with Holaelix Group closes at $10 million a year, 5 percent below the last contract. Project Wenael slips by two quarters because of the tooling delay.

Build provenance for Thimbleware, our shared component library, works as follows. Every release is cut from a tagged commit by the Corvid build farm; no hand-built artifacts are accepted into the registry. Consumers pin exact versions, and the weekly sync reviews any upgrade that crosses a major boundary. Each published package embeds its source tag, builder identity, and a content digest so downstream teams can verify what they depend on. The current reference build, which all teams should verify against, is listed below.

build token for kajog-baguf: htk14_e43bf70f92bbf6